y = 4x-8 and y = 2x+10 4x-8 = 2x+10 4x-2x = 10+8 2x = 18 x = 9 Substitute the value of x into the original equations to find the value of y: Therefore: x = 9 and y = 28
3x+y = 10 y = x-2 Substitute the value of y into the top equation: 3x+x-2 = 10 => 4x = 10+2 => 4x = 12 => x = 3 Substitute the value of x into the original equations to find the value of y: So: x = 3 and y = 1
